More and more countries world-wide are targeting high shares of wind and solar photovoltaics in their electricity mix. To integrate high shares of these variable renewable energy sources, the electricity system needs to become more flexible in order to balance supply and demand at all times. The webinar will discuss key design features of future electricity markets, including incentives for more flexible fossil-fuel based and renewable-based power generation, modifications to the design of electricity markets, incentives for more flexible demand, and storage options.

39. Electric Vehicles New?
No gears & no
cranking
Reliable
Convenient refueling
at home
Beneficial for power
station operation
High market share in
US in 1900 (1575
electric vs. 936
gasoline cars)
40. Electric Vehicles New?
1905-1925:
combustion engine
took over:
1911 electric
starter
Abundant oil
reserves in USA
Ford Model T: 440$
1925: 4% market
share
for electric vehicle
in USA

Limited or ‘new’ role of low voltage distribution grid in “rural areas”?
High local impact
1 EV: 3-4 MWh/year
≈ 1 household
Local clusters of EVs?
Low national impact
3-4 TWh/year for 1 M EVs
Belgium: 90 TWh/year and +/- 6 M vehicles
1 M EVs: +/- 4 % increase in Belgian electricity consumption
